How to Use a Jack O Lantern Face Stencil
Successfully applying a stencil requires a specific technique to ensure the image transfers cleanly onto the pumpkin skin. The process begins by carefully cutting out the top of the pumpkin and removing the interior pulp to create a smooth canvas. You then position the stencil flat against the surface, taking care to avoid wrinkles. Using a ballpoint pen or a stylus, you trace the lines of the design, which creates tiny perforations that transfer the pattern onto the pumpkin beneath.

Transfer and Carving Techniques
After the stencil is in place, you gently remove the paper to reveal the faint dot outline of the face. Connecting these dots accurately is the key to a successful carve. You should use a serrated knife or a specialized pumpkin saw to cut along the traced lines, always working slowly and keeping the blade angled inward slightly. This technique ensures that the carved sections will fall away easily while maintaining the structural integrity of the pumpkin’s wall.
Selecting the Right Materials
The quality of your stencil and your tools significantly impacts the final result. While free printable jack o lantern face stencil options are abundant online, investing in a high-quality, durable stencil made of plastic or mylar can save you time and frustration, as these materials allow for repeated use and lay flatter on the pumpkin surface. Similarly, using a proper serrated blade, a poking tool, and a lighting source like an LED candle will streamline the process and reduce the risk of injury or error, leading to a cleaner and more professional-looking jack o lantern.
